Apprentice Geospatial Surveyor
Prepare the onsite mapping to indicate the areas that require surveying
Obtain the permissions to enter the land to be surveyed
Establish survey control station to relate the survey to the Ordnance Survey Active Network using GPS Receivers
Survey the area using a combination of Total Stations, Echo Sounders, GPS Receivers and Drones
Process the survey data to create 2d CAD drawings, 3d Models and data for input into Hydrographic Software
Create a survey report
